About “The bomb”
The Bomb is a fictional account centered on the Haymarket affair, in which a bomb killed police officers responding to a labor protest, followed by a trial that convicted five anarchists who were not involved in the bombing. The narrative is presented from the perspective of the uncaught bomb-thrower and illustrates how political terrorism, similar to that associated with the Unabomber and the Oklahoma City bombing, emerged over a century ago as an expression of political disobedience.
